Java's getServletContext() equivalent in regular Java class?


Basically I'm trying to point to a properties file in the WEB-INF folder, which is easy enough when I'm actually using a servlet, but I have a couple normal Java classes which I need to point to the same "relative" path and I can't seem to figure out any way to do it.

Normally this is how I point to the file:

InputStream in = getServletContext().getResourceAsStream("/WEB-INF/prop.properties");

Solution

  • As far as I know the only way to do it is to pass ServletContext into these classes (perhaps wrapped into some other class, to separate different levels of abstraction).

    Since you have a web application, all object graphs should originate from the roots where ServletContext is available (servlets, filters, listeners, etc), so that you can pass ServletContext along the graph from these roots.
